Analysis

In 2024, previously treated cases tested for rr-/mdr-tb in Armenia stood at 100.0%. That is the highest value across all 20 years on record.

The figure is up 488.2% over ten years.

Over the whole period, previously treated cases tested for rr-/mdr-tb in Armenia peaked at 100.0% in 2019 and was at its lowest, 17.0%, in 2014.

Armenia ranks 1st of 180 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Previously treated cases tested for RR-/MDR-TB in Armenia, year by year

Annual values for Previously treated cases tested for RR-/MDR-TB (%) in Armenia, 2005 to 2024.
Year Value Change
2005 56.0%
2006 62.0% +10.7%
2007 36.0% -41.9%
2008 31.0% -13.9%
2009 37.0% +19.4%
2010 22.0% -40.5%
2011 24.0% +9.1%
2012 23.0% -4.2%
2013 20.0% -13.0%
2014 17.0% -15.0%
2015 21.0% +23.5%
2016 40.0% +90.5%
2017 51.0% +27.5%
2018 79.0% +54.9%
2019 100.0% +26.6%
2020 92.0% -8.0%
2021 100.0% +8.7%
2022 100.0% +0.0%
2023 100.0% +0.0%
2024 100.0% +0.0%
